The Bunn CDBCF Airpot Coffee Maker is designed for commercial use, providing a quick and efficient way to brew coffee. With its stainless steel construction, it ensures durability and longevity. This coffee maker features a unique design that allows for easy brewing and serving directly into airpots, making it ideal for offices, restaurants, and events. |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| No power | Unplugged or faulty outlet | Check power connection and outlet. |
| Weak coffee | Insufficient coffee grounds | Add more coffee grounds to the filter. |
| Water leaks | Loose connections | Check and tighten all connections. |
| Machine not brewing | Water reservoir empty | Refill the water reservoir. |
